Arthritis is a common condition that affects millions of people worldwide. It is characterized by inflammation and pain in the joints, which can significantly impact an individual's mobility and quality of life. Access to healthcare services is crucial for those living with Arthritis, as regular medical care and treatment are essential for managing the condition.
